description Cacao Provisions Overview
Cacao Provisions leans into a more rustic, farm-to-bar aesthetic. They often sell whole beans alongside their bars, emphasizing the raw, unprocessed nature of the cacao. Their flavor profiles are deeply earthy and robust, appealing to those who want to taste the raw, unrefined character of the bean before intense roasting techniques are applied.
help Cacao Provisions FAQ
What does farm-to-bar mean for Cacao Provisions chocolate?
Farm-to-bar generally means the maker places emphasis on sourcing cacao and controlling more of the production process through the finished chocolate. The exact supply chain depends on the product and producer.
Does Cacao Provisions sell cacao beans as well as chocolate bars?
The catalog description says it often sells whole cacao beans alongside bars. That makes the range relevant to buyers interested in tasting or working with less-processed cacao.
What flavors should shoppers expect from rustic cacao chocolate?
The described style leans toward earthy, robust, and less polished flavor profiles. Tasting notes still vary with bean origin, fermentation, roast level, cocoa percentage, and added ingredients.
Is Cacao Provisions chocolate sweet or highly processed?
The brand positioning emphasizes raw or unrefined cacao character rather than very sweet confectionery. Buyers should check each bar’s ingredients and cocoa percentage because the range can include different recipes.
